I'm not sure how big a large Bracken's feet are compaired to a Large Moona but I know Carrie quite often buys the chunky, larger sized boots you get for Blythe dolls. It can be a bit trial and error but most of the Doc Martin style ones are a good start as they tend to be made big, just make sure the inner sole measurements are big enough. Hope that helps!! Hello! I'm the owner of a lovely Bracken, and I'd love to restring him and change his eyes but! his head is glued shut! Has anyone else come up against this stumbling block and how did you solve it? I don't want to crack his head open
OMG ..its all changed here trying to find my way around again ! Harlequin ..its shouldnt be glued shut ...I do glue the wigs on ..but its only PVA glue it will peel off ..but Ive never glued on the head caps If he is one of the older Brackens ..the headcaps were held on by Putty ..all the older Bobobie dolls were ..before they started to use magnets If its putty ..it may have gone hard ...I use a blunt sculpting tool to pry open the head caps
Thanks for replying Carrie! He is indeed one of the first Brackens, he belonged to Buodeuwedd (not sure if I spelled that right!) so it probably was just hardened putty, but it definitely set like glue! In the end I carefully pried it apart with the blade of a knife and scraped out the hardened putty so all is well. I'm in the process of customizing him and will post pictures when he's done. Thanks!
